About 2-[4-[2-(diethylamino)-2-oxoethyl]-1,4-diazepan-1-yl]-N-(1,3-thiazol-2-yl)acetamide
2-[4-[2-(diethylamino)-2-oxoethyl]-1,4-diazepan-1-yl]-N-(1,3-thiazol-2-yl)acetamide (PubChem CID 146131791) has the molecular formula C16H27N5O2S
and a molecular weight of 353.49 g/mol. Its IUPAC name is 2-[4-[2-(diethylamino)-2-oxoethyl]-1,4-diazepan-1-yl]-N-(1,3-thiazol-2-yl)acetamide.

What is the SMILES notation for 2-[4-[2-(diethylamino)-2-oxoethyl]-1,4-diazepan-1-yl]-N-(1,3-thiazol-2-yl)acetamide?
The canonical SMILES for 2-[4-[2-(diethylamino)-2-oxoethyl]-1,4-diazepan-1-yl]-N-(1,3-thiazol-2-yl)acetamide is CCN(CC)C(=O)CN1CCCN(CC(=O)Nc2nccs2)CC1.
What is the InChIKey of 2-[4-[2-(diethylamino)-2-oxoethyl]-1,4-diazepan-1-yl]-N-(1,3-thiazol-2-yl)acetamide?
The InChIKey is RVQSLPDOPNUQKA-UHFFFAOYSA-N. The full InChI is InChI=1S/C16H27N5O2S/c1-3-21(4-2)15(23)13-20-8-5-7-19(9-10-20)12-14(22)18-16-17-6-11-24-16/h6,11H,3-5,7-10,12-13H2,1-2H3,(H,17,18,22).
What are the key properties of 2-[4-[2-(diethylamino)-2-oxoethyl]-1,4-diazepan-1-yl]-N-(1,3-thiazol-2-yl)acetamide?
2-[4-[2-(diethylamino)-2-oxoethyl]-1,4-diazepan-1-yl]-N-(1,3-thiazol-2-yl)acetamide has a molecular weight of 353.49 g/mol, XLogP of 0.96, 7 rotatable bonds, 1 hydrogen bond donors, and 6 hydrogen bond acceptors.
